Hi all,

The CSE witnessed 2 months of SELL OFF and now in CONSOLIDATION PHASE.

Today we saw Turnover reaching above Rs 2.0Bn mark with some indications of BULLS. If you analyze the hourly volumes, it is clearly visible. Some have realized gains towards the later part of the day believing the fact that realizing a 10% gain is safer from lessons learned during last 2 months. In a way, it can be right.

Within top 5 turnover shares, Rs 697.1Mn turnover recorded in DIPD | EXPO | HAYL | HAYC which is 33% of the total turnover and it is an interesting time period before the financials are released on why people are on a collection mode in these?

We are in the early April 2021 and too early to anticipate anything in CSE. However, the market looks to be very much poised for a sustainable BULL RUN in coming weeks. I personally feel that 3~4 weeks in April 2021 and early May 2021 would be the most active weeks in CSE. 

Therefore, INVEST WISELY to make SUBSTANTIAL RETURNS in companies which sense and have fundamental reasons to grow in coming quarters as well as financial capacity to make future oriented investments

We have to analyse the future of the industry and its important. The size and dynamics of the feed industries in different countries reflects the significant level of growth in demand by consumers for poultry products.. Regional differences indicate the continuation of a strong demand for poultry feed in Asia, while the manufacturing output from European countries remains fairly static, reflecting industry consolidation. Various “drivers of change” will exert increasing influence in the future on the practical feeding of poultry, whether kept for broiler meat or egg production. For example, feed costs as a proportion of the variable costs for producers of poultry products will remain high, in particular, the protein sources included in diet formulations.
